# Flaglight Rollouts — Approvals

Quick version for on-call: any rollout touching more than 5% of traffic needs an approval in Flaglight before the ramp continues. Kill switches don't need approval — just flip them and note it in the incident channel. Scheduled ramps pause automatically if error budget burns hot. If you're stuck at 2 a.m. with a pending approval, there's one person authorized to override, and that's the approver below.

account owner for tagep-bafof: Norael Gilax Juleth

# Reminder dispatch client — Carelane clinic scheduling
#
# This block initializes the client for the nightly appointment
# reminder job. Release managers: do not ship without verifying
# the credential below matches the current rotation in the
# Vaultrow secrets list, or the job silently drops reminders for
# clinics in the western region. Rotation happens first Monday
# monthly. The job retries twice, then alerts. The active key is
# as follows.

app token of fajop-fahif = qvz4-AnML

Nice idea putting a bloom filter in front of the Kestrelvault store — should cut a ton of pointless disk reads for missing keys. One thing though: the filter sizing here looks hand-wavy. False-positive rate blows up fast once we pass the expected key count, and rebuilds aren't free. Let's pin the sizing explicitly rather than guessing. I'd suggest starting from these values.

constants for yaduf-fahag:
BUDGETS = {
    "kelix": 528,
    "briwyn": 734,
}

**Ticket MIRTH-4471: Autocomplete index vault locked after rebuild**

Reviewer needed on the fix before we can reopen the vault. Background: the nightly rebuild of the Quillhaven autocomplete index ran 4x slower than baseline, tripped the watchdog, and the config vault auto-locked mid-write. Index is now serving stale suggestions. The patch adds a timeout guard around the shard merge — please check the lock ordering in the merge step. To unlock the vault and verify locally, use the recovery passphrase below.

strongbox words: druath-quenael